Bava Batra 154 - One Who Forbids Something Can Also Allow It
When one says, "(1) I did bequest you this gift, (2) but I was sick then, and now that I recovered that gift is invalid," we should follow the "mouth" rule and believe him. However, Rabbi Meir considers the gift document as valid without certification. If so, we know (1) from the document itself and do not believe the man on (2).
